When something doesn't work no matter how many times I try, I sometimes think, "I should give up." Feeling like giving up is not weakness. You get tired because you work hard.
People who keep going often learn that not giving up can include resting, changing methods, and returning with a new plan.
change the way you do things
If you can't do it alone, ask someone. If you can't make it longer, make it shorter. If it's too difficult, go back one step. If you change the way you do things, things that have stopped may start to move.
Rest is also a strategy
If you continue while feeling tired, it may become even more painful. If you look at it after resting, you may be able to see where to fix it. Resting is a strategy, not an escape.
